ABOUT THE GUEST
Jay Munoz
I was born in Colombia and in all honesty, had a privileged upbringing. My parents started their lives together with very little as teachers, but with sheer hard work and re-training they changed careers and my dad became a very successful doctor. As well, my Mother got into property development. And I'm sure it was growing up in this environment that has shaped my own work ethic, and my love for building.
I saw civil engineering as a way of improving lives; transport connections, power supplies and buildings all make a massive contribution, and I wanted to be able to improve people's modus vivendi.
After a few years in the construction industry, I left Colombia and decided to emigrate to the UK and start off by learning English.
In 2003, I started doing an MSc at Surrey University, and I was determined to achieve this qualification whilst supporting myself. I negotiated stage payments of the course fees, and I worked full-time doing unskilled jobs, such as cleaning toilets and pizza delivery to fund it all.
With perseverance and my new qualification, I set out to find myself a job. I was so conscious that UK nationals would be far higher up any pecking order, and then Europeans, leaving the “kid” from South America at the bottom of the pile. I knew I had to do something special, so I sent out 30,000 CVs! And it worked, the result was 5 job offers.
My career got me working on some great projects including:
-The London Underground,
-Construction of the Walbrook and other iconic structures in central London worth £1.5 billion
-EDF new nuclear power station at Hinkley Point C, worth £20billion
I achieved Chartered Civil Engineering status and was highly ranked whilst working in the corporate environment and thought I was absolutely in the right place. This was until I read the book “Rich Dad, Poor Dad” by Robert Kiyosaki. This set my head spinning, and I knew I had to have my own business.
And then I met Liam. This cheeky Essex lad came knocking on my door. I'm glad to be able to say he wasn't wearing a shell suit. There was something infectious about his energy and purpose. And as you might say, the rest is history...
I love Assets for Life. It ticks all my boxes- I can share and help other people, I can improve lives through building and development, and I have the wealth to have choice and freedom, which means I can give my best to my family too.
